Core Skills Analysis
Math
- The student practiced measurement skills by determining the dimensions of different parts of the cubby house such as the walls and windows.
- They applied addition and subtraction concepts while calculating the total number of wooden planks needed for construction and adjusting the quantity based on any mistakes.
- The student learned about shapes and angles through identifying and assembling various geometric shapes used in the cubby house design.
- They engaged in budgeting by estimating the cost of additional materials like paint or decorations for the cubby house.
Science
- The student explored concepts of structure and stability while understanding how to strengthen different parts of the cubby house to prevent collapse.
- They learned about materials and their properties by selecting appropriate materials that are durable and weather-resistant for building the cubby house.
- The student experienced basic engineering principles such as balance and weight distribution in designing and constructing the cubby house.
- They gained knowledge of basic physics principles like forces and motion through experimenting with how different factors affect the stability of the cubby house.
Tips
To enhance the learning experience and foster creativity, encourage the 7-year-old student to draw detailed blueprints or designs before constructing the cubby house. This can help develop planning and visualization skills. Additionally, incorporate basic principles of sustainability by using recyclable materials or discussing the environmental impact of various building choices. Encourage the student to experiment with different designs and modifications to understand the concept of trial and error in problem-solving.
